Halloween Spiderweb Layered Dip
Halloween Spiderweb Layered Dip

Prep Time:
20 minutes
Total Time:
20 minutes
Spooky Halloween 5-layer dip with spider web decoration.
Ingredients:
  • 1 cup guacamole
  • 1.5 cups sour cream, divided
  • 1 (1.25 ounce) package taco seasoning
  • 1.5 cups finely shredded Cheddar and Monterey Jack cheese blend
  • 1 (15 ounce) jar salsa
  • 1 (20 ounce) can refried black beans
  • 1 large black olive
  • 1 (6 ounce) can sliced black olives
  • chopped green onions (for garnish)
Instructions:
  • Evenly coat the bottom of a round serving dish with guacamole.
  • Combine 1 cup of sour cream with taco seasoning in a bowl, then evenly spread over the guacamole layer.
  • Evenly layer cheese over the sour cream and blanket it entirely with salsa for a delicious finish.
  • Warm refried beans in a microwave-safe container until softened. Spread over salsa layer, leaving 1 inch around the edge of the dish uncovered.
  • Transfer the remaining 1/2 cup of sour cream into a piping bag or a plastic bag with the corner snipped off. Pipe a spiderweb pattern on top of the bean layer.
  • Create a spooky spider by halving the large black olive lengthwise for the body and cutting four sliced olives in half for legs. Place them on top of the web to decorate.
  • Garnish the dip by placing the sliced black olives and chopped green onions around the edge.
